Kinds of Welder’s Certificates

Despite the fact that the AWS’ regular Certified Welder certificate helps make you eligible for almost all job opportunities, a number of fields require a specialized certification. Some of the most-popular of which appear below.

  • American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for individuals that focus on boiler and pressure vessels
  • Certified Welder Credentials to become a Certified Welder
  • API Certification for those who work on pipelines in the gas and oil industry
  • Certified Welding Instructor and Senior Certified Welding Instructor Certifications for Welding Inspectors and Senior Welding Inspectors

The data illustrates wages and job projections for professional welders in Ohio through 2022.

Ohio Employment
2012 2022 Change Annual Job Openings
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ers 13,760 14,370 4% 400
Ohio Annual Salary
Low Median High
Welders,
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ers
$24,800 $35,300 $50,800

Source: O*Net Online

Typical Welding Classes

Although there is not a strategy guide on the ways to pick the best certified welding schools, there are certain points to consider. Once you begin your search, you will find tons of programs, but what precisely do you have to try to look for when deciding on welding specialist classes? Official certification by the AWS is probably the most important facet that can help you pick the best training schools. Although not as crucial as the program’s accreditation status, you should probably seriously look into most of the following areas as well:

  • Attempt to find programs that meet AWS SENSE standards
  • Be certain the institution teaches on equipment that fits current trade guidelines
  • Learn if the school offers financial assistance
  • Confirm the college’s curriculum provides you with training in GTAW, SMAW, pipe welding and GMAW
